Overview of Crime in Lattersey

The total recorded crimes in Lattersey, Fenland, UK in March 2025 are around 26 as per the recent police data. This equates to a Lattersey crime rate of 6.08 per 1,000 population.

It's important to note that this crime data is based on the Geographic Boundry data provided by the ONS around Lattersey, encompassing approximately 4,275 residents.

How safe is Lattersey?

To understand the safety of Lattersey, we need to analyze Lattersey crime statistics in relation to regional averages. Lets examine the available data and provide a balanced assessment.

  • Relative to Fenland:

    • In 2024, Lattersey demonstrated a lower crime volume than the Fenland average, with 171 crimes compared to 427.0. This suggests a relatively safer position within the region for the year. Additionally, Lattersey recorded fewer crimes than 19 out of 23 other cities.

    • In 2023, Lattersey had fewer crimes than the Fenland average, with 202 crimes compared to 389. This reflects a relatively lower crime rate for the area within the region that year. Additionally, Lattersey recorded fewer crimes than 16 out of 23 other cities.

  • Overall Assessment:

    • Compared to other areas in Fenland, Lattersey has a lower crime rate and is considered safer in 2024.

    • The trend in crime rates suggests Positive changes in overall safety.
